2013-08-19 37 views
12

Chúng tôi muốn cài đặt Git trong máy chủ chuyên dụng của chúng tôi để sửa đổi phiên bản mã và sửa đổi mã của chúng tôi. Máy chủ chuyên dụng của chúng tôi có máy chủ Windows 2012. Chúng tôi nghĩ về GitLab, nhưng nó không được hỗ trợ trong các cửa sổ. Đề nghị tôi nên sử dụng cái nào, có Gitprep cho các cửa sổ.Git trên máy chủ (máy chủ Windows 2012)

Trả lời

5

Nó sẽ là tốt nhất, trên Windows, để lưu trữ một hình ảnh ảo (như trong VirtualBox) của một máy chủ Unix, trong đó bạn có thể được hưởng lợi từ tất cả các repo git dịch vụ lưu trữ, như GitLab)

Nếu không, Gitblit là một lựa chọn tốt (và di động, có sẵn trên Windows).

+0

sẽ không tạo ra hiệu suất trên không? – Smrita

+1

@ Không có, "hiệu suất" của một máy chủ như vậy không phải là xuất sắc để làm việc tốt, và chi phí của một máy chủ ảo hóa hiện nay là khá nhỏ. Nếu bạn muốn thậm chí nhỏ hơn, hãy sử dụng hình ảnh Docker thông qua boot2docker: https://docs.docker.com/installation/windows/. Sau đó, chi phí là * thực sự * nhỏ. – VonC

19

Bạn có thể sử dụng Bonobo Git Server, nó được thiết kế để chạy trên Windows trong IIS.